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: The CKD patient who visiting our outpatient unit of nephrology will have been administrated and agreed to examine brain MRI and brain blood flow scintigraphy from December, 2015 to December, 2018

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: The past history of the stroke or person with the paralysis (aftereffects) Patient in acknowledgment of old infarction or cerebral hemorrhage that was clear by a brain MRI images. The patient who cannot do the examination of cognitive function by visual impairment, a hearing loss or mental instability Patient who cannot secure of intravenous line on the right arms (after operation of breast cancer) Patient with thyroid disease The patient who takes a sleep agent, regularly iodoallergy The patient who have an MRI taboo (e.g. the pacemaker insertion, claustrophobia), a study person will judge to be inappropriate as a study subject

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Evaluation of the cerebrum, the hippocampal atrophy ratio by VSRAD Evaluation of the brain blood flow by the SPECT (123I-IMP)

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
An inspection about the item and anamnesis, relations with drugs to reflect an arteriosclerosis-related parameters Difference in brain blood flow, brain atrophy in each CKD stage
